Output 945463f1c1030c6b88e9521d11b038cd10cb23e69920c75628dca595b089af68:0

value
580139933
script pubkey
OP_0 OP_PUSHBYTES_20 d1abcf0b26602d268d20cdf53ceb8d1d6ea1c207
address
bc1q6x4u7zexvqkjdrfqeh6ne6udr4h2rss87d5jsc
transaction
945463f1c1030c6b88e9521d11b038cd10cb23e69920c75628dca595b089af68
spent
true